Section 87A Rebate for FY 2025-26: ₹12 Lakh Limit, Marginal Relief and Exceptions

For AY 2026-27, a resident individual under the new regime may receive rebate up to ₹60,000 where total income does not exceed ₹12 lakh, subject to special-rate income restrictions.
